Acquisitions and Equity Raising
Not for release to U.S. wire services or distribution in the United States
Wednesday, 18 September 2019
Centuria Property Funds Limited ( CPFL ), as Responsible Entity for the Centuria Metropolitan REIT ( CMA ), is pleased to announce the following:
-
The acquisition of interests in two A-grade office properties in fringe CBD locations across Sydney and Perth ( Acquisitions ) for a total purchase price of $380.5 million[1] ; and
-
An underwritten[2] equity raising to raise approximately $273 million ( Equity Raising ) at an issue price of $2.86 per CMA security ( Issue Price ).

CMA Fund Manager, Mr Grant Nichols commented: “The Acquisitions are high quality A-grade office properties, strategically located in fringe Sydney and Perth CBD locations near key transport infrastructure and retail amenity.”
"8 Central Avenue is located in the South Eveleigh Precinct, 4km south of the Sydney CBD and in close proximity to Redfern Station, Sydney University and Newtown Entertainment Precinct. The area is rapidly gentrifying with significant adjacent developments creating a vibrant workplace with substantial amenity. The acquisition of 8 Central Avenue further consolidates CMA's exposure to key Sydney metropolitan markets."
"William Square is centrally located in Northbridge, just north of Perth’s CBD, approximately 350 metres from Perth bus and train interchange. The Northbridge area has been the subject of approximately $6 billion of Government and private investment, with a number of new hotels and retail offerings improving the appeal of the area to tenants. "The Acquisitions are underpinned by a WALE of 8.1 years and fixed rental reviews of 3% per annum or greater across 90% of income. CMA's portfolio composition is enhanced with the introduction of a number of new high quality tenants, with the proportion of income from Government tenants increasing from 11% to 20%, and the portfolio WALE increasing from 3.9 years to 4.8 years[7] ."
EQUITY RAISING
To partially fund the Acquisitions, CMA is undertaking a $273 million Equity Raising, comprising:
-
an underwritten 1 for 10 accelerated non-renounceable entitlement offer to raise $102 million ( Entitlement Offer );
-
an underwritten institutional placement to raise $141 million ( Institutional Placement ); and
-
a conditional placement of $30 million to Centuria Capital Group ( CNI ), which is subject to CMA securityholder approval ( Conditional Placement ).
The Issue Price of $2.86 per CMA security represents a:
-
3.2% discount to the distribution-adjusted last close price of $2.96 on 17 September 2019[8] ;
-
4.0% discount to the distribution-adjusted 5 day VWAP of $2.98 on 17 September 2019[9] ;
-
6.6% forecast FY20 funds from operations ( FFO ) yield; and
-
6.2% forecast FY20 distribution yield.
New securities issued under the Equity Raising will rank equally with existing CMA securities from the date of issue, however as they are issued after the distribution record date, new securities will not be entitled to the distribution for the quarter ending 30 September 2019 of 4.45 cents per security.
CNI, CMA's largest securityholder, has committed to take up $37.5 million under the Equity Raising, comprising $30.0 million under the Conditional Placement and $7.5 million in the Entitlement Offer.

FINANCIAL IMPACT
Including the impact of the Acquisitions and Equity Raising, CMA reaffirms FY20 guidance previously provided of:
-
FFO of 19.0 cents per security[11] ; and
-
Distribution of 17.8 cents per security.
Pro forma gearing is forecast to be 34.9%[12] . CMA has commenced a marketing campaign to divest 483-517 Kingsford Smith Drive, Hamilton QLD. Post the divestment, CMA's pro forma gearing is forecast to reduce to approximately 32%[13] .

About Centuria Metropolitan REIT
CMA is Australia’s largest ASX listed pure play office REIT and is included in the S&P/ASX300 Index. CMA owns a portfolio of high quality metropolitan office assets situated in core metropolitan submarkets throughout Australia. CMA is overseen by a hands on, active manager and provides investors with income and the opportunity for capital growth from a pure play portfolio of highquality Australian office assets.
Centuria Property Funds Limited (CPFL) is the Responsible Entity for the ASX listed Centuria Metropolitan REIT (CMA). CPFL, is a wholly owned subsidiary of Centuria Capital Group (CNI). CNI is an ASX-listed specialist investment manager with $6.5 billion[14] in total assets under management and offers a range of investment opportunities including listed and unlisted property funds as well as tax-effective investment bonds.
